Gun and gear reviews KR22 Final Review - Range Day
Finally took out my Kral KR 22 to the range today, and I could not be happier. For a gun that only cost $279, she shot absolutely amazing, surpassing my expectations. Here’s the full breakdown:
- the stock mags are shit, invest in a REM 597 adapter and REM 597 promags. The mags will need to be broken in with some use and maybe some oil
- I fired over 200 rounds and maybe had 10 misfires at most. I tried minimag CCIs, stingers and blazers, and I would definitely recommend the minimags. I shot 100 of them and maybe had 3 misfires
- for a 22lr, this thing is pretty accurate, I attached some photos of what I shot at 20yds
- overall is a very smooth lil plinker, would def recommend to anyone new or on a budget
Setup:
- kr22 OD colour
- Rem 597 adapter
- (2) promag 597 22rd mags
- kill house airsoft red/green dot
- cheap ahh laser at the bottom
